In the ever-evolving landscape of cyber security, firewalls stand as the first line of defense in network security. They are fundamental components that protect computing devices from a variety of cyber threats by filtering incoming and outgoing network traffic based on a set of security rules. As cyber threats have advanced, so too have firewall technologies, adapting to protect and manage the flow of data across networks efficiently. This article explores the sophisticated world of firewalls, delving into their importance, types, functionalities, as well as recent innovations and challenges in firewall technology.
Understanding Firewall Fundamentals
Firewalls are network security systems that monitor and control incoming and outgoing network traffic based on predetermined security rules. Essentially, they act as barriers between secure internal networks and potentially unsafe external networks, such as the internet. A firewall can be hardware, software, or a combination of both, designed to prevent unauthorized access to or from a private network. By blocking malicious or unnecessary network traffic, firewalls mitigate the risk of cyber attacks and protect sensitive data from exposure to cybercriminals.
The Various Types of Firewalls
Firewalls are categorized into several types based on their functionality, structure, and filtering methods. Packet-filtering firewalls, the most basic type, examine packets and prevent them from passing through the firewall unless they match an established security rule. Stateful inspection firewalls, on the other hand, not only inspect the headers of packets but also monitor the state of active connections to make more detailed decisions about incoming traffic.
Next-generation firewalls (NGFWs) integrate traditional firewall technology with additional features like encrypted traffic inspection, intrusion prevention systems, and identity-based and application-aware functionalities. This allows them to block more sophisticated threats and provide deeper network security. Cloud firewalls, also known as Firewall-as-a-Service (FWaaS), are scalable solutions provided over the internet, which offer businesses a flexible and cost-effective way to implement robust security measures.
Enhancements in Firewall Technologies
The development of firewall technology has been rapid and responsive to the dynamic nature of cyber threats. Modern firewalls have evolved to not only manage the integrity of data packets but also to inspect the content of the data within these packets. This advancement enables them to detect and block threats like viruses, worms, malware, and other potentially harmful software.
Moreover, the integration of machine learning and artificial intelligence in firewall solutions has paved the way for smarter, more adaptive security systems. These AI-enhanced firewalls can analyze patterns, predict possible vulnerabilities, and automatically adjust security rules without human intervention, leading to more proactive and predictive defenses.
Challenges in Firewall Implementation
Despite their critical role in network security, the implementation of firewalls comes with its own set of challenges. The complexity of firewall rules can lead to misconfigurations, which are often exploited by cyber attackers. In addition, the continuous evolution of cyber threats necessitates frequent updates and maintenance of firewall systems, which can be resource-intensive.
Another significant challenge is ensuring that firewalls keep up with the increasing speed of network traffic without causing bottlenecks that can hinder system performance. Balancing security and performance is crucial for maintaining an efficient and effective network environment.
The Future of Firewall Technology
Looking ahead, the future of firewall technology promises even greater integration with other elements of network security. With the expansion of the Internet of Things (IoT) and the growing complexity of networks, firewalls will need to become more versatile and intelligent. The focus will likely shift toward developing holistic security frameworks that can dynamically adapt to protect against not only known threats but also new, emerging challenges in cyberspace.
Firewalls have been the cornerstone of network security for decades, and as long as there are threats to digital information, they will remain a key element of any cyber security strategy. With ongoing advancements and innovations, firewalls continue to evolve, providing stronger and smarter defenses against an ever-changing threat landscape.